About Guy
I am an ESL and French Tutor with extensive experience and training. I am Tesl, Celta certified, and a U of T graduate. I have taken courses with Alliance Francaise to improve my grammar. I am currently studying Hebrew at the Rosen School. I have worked with all ages and nationalities. I specialize in Pronunciation to address accent issues. I cater to musical students who want to incorporate music into the lessons especially when it comes to pronunciation. This involves singing with guitar accompaniment delivered with skill and finesse. I can customize lessons and produce student centered activities to engage my students. In addition to teaching/tutoring, I have worked in banking ,customer service, and sales in both English and French. I believe it is important for a teacher to have important work experience outside of education so they can better relate to wider variety of people and activities. If need be, I can also tutor world history and the social sciences. My avid reading, and commitment to community and worldly affairs allows me to be an effective tutor when it comes to economics, politics, and cultural analysis. I learned my French in the Paris region. I went to school in Europe until we immigrated to Canada when I was11. I have travelled abroad and lived in Toronto for 20 years, so I can confidently say that I am familiar and comfortable in a Cosmopolitan setting. I currently reside on the Sunshine Coast in BC. Pronunciation lessons improve the quality of your life. It helps you with clear speech so you won't be asked to repeat yourself so many times. With better pronunciation it will be easier to integrate yourself in an English context so you can have more social success. I learned English at 11 as a new immigrant, so I can relate to the struggle involved in making your mouth do strange things in unnatural ways. Adult learners have problems understanding a new phonetic system- the pattern of sounds of a language. Professional intervention is necessary to make a considerable leap into a new phonetic system, namely English or French. I will analyze the phonetic system of your language and identify key areas (vowel, stress ...) that pose a particular problem. I have extensive training and experience in this matter. I will use books, internet resources, and my own material gathered over a long period of time . In addition, I encourage my student to sing with me as I play guitar to address nagging pronunciation issues. The songs or artists will be chosen by the student to promote participation My style is friendly and patient. I value rapport and connection with my students. Teaching/tutoring a meaningful engagement with a person in need. I want to bring seriousness and levity in the right proportions in order to encourage and propel my students to levels of English or French proficiency they thought would be impossible. Pronunciation is too hard to learn effectively on your own because of the deceptive complexity of English pronunciation. A student needs at teacher to monitor how they speak and what needs to be done for a new phonetic system to take firmer roots. This is intellectual and physical education which can only be properly done with a profound understanding on how sounds are generated in communication. Pronunciation is an aspect of ESL learning that is often ignore or taught badly. I can help fill in the gap even if the student is very accomplished in other aspects of language production such vocabulary or grammar.
